Important: This site presents data from the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S). A report does not mean the drug caused the event. Full disclaimer.

Does MECHLORETHAMINE Cause Blister? 107 Reports in FDA Database

According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 107 reports of Blister have been filed in association with MECHLORETHAMINE (VALCHLOR). This represents 4.2% of all adverse event reports for MECHLORETHAMINE.

How Dangerous Is Blister From MECHLORETHAMINE?

Of the 107 reports, 9 (8.4%) required hospitalization.

Is Blister Listed in the Official Label?

Yes, Blister is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for MECHLORETHAMINE.
